Main Office
13718 Starlite Dr, Cleveland, OH 44142-3242
(216) 676-6500
We Are Here
Video Production & Taping Service in Cleveland, Ohio
Main Office
13718 Starlite Dr, Cleveland, OH 44142-3242
(216) 676-6500
Copyright © 2025 WebForCompany.com. All rights reserved.